Course photo for Aquarina Country ClubPublic tee-time evidence

Melbourne Beach, FL

Aquarina Country Club

Situated half way between Melbourne Beach and Vero Beach Florida on Highway A1A, Aquarina Country Club is a unique golf experience nestled between the Atlantic Ocean and the Indian River. As one of Florida’s few barrier island golf courses, residents and vacationers from all over travel to the friendly beach community of Aquarina and play one of the most beautiful golf courses in the region. Our course is open to the public and offers a variety of membership options. Aquarina Country Club offers not only great golf in a sublime “Old Florida” setting, but also dining and a fully stocked bar at our Brassie Grill. Designed by Charles Ankrom, the contoured par 62 layout incorporates plenty of challenge as it extends to 4313 yards from the back tees. This is a true test for advanced golfers, ladies, seniors and juniors! Aquarina is a host-facility for the game-changing PGA/USGA “Tee it Forward” program, which promotes faster play times, enhanced learning, better scoring and naturally more FUN! Aquarina Country Club is set in the heart of the Archie Carr National Wildlife Refuge, famed for its abundance of wildlife, including sea turtles, osprey, wading birds, otters, manatee and dozens of other exotic subtropical species. Many of these creatures can be spotted on or near our course as it winds past groves of live oaks, through mangrove marshes and around eleven pristine lakes. Course photo for Arizona National Golf ClubPublic tee-time evidence

Tucson, AZ

Arizona National Golf Club

Arizona National (formerly The Raven Golf Club at Sabino Springs) is desert golf at its finest. Designed by Robert Trent Jones Jr., the golf course meanders among the foothills of Tucson`s beautiful Santa Catalina Mountains as it follows the rugged natural flow of the land across shady mesquite-lined arroyos and skirts craggy rock outcroppings. Along the way, its diverse 6,785-yard layout will throw enough tough decisions and classic golf-in-the-desert challenges at you to test the very limits of your ability. Yet, it has the flexibility to do so without ever becoming unfair. And, its always fun! As compensation for the challenge, you`ll also get to enjoy some of the most spectacular scenery of any golf course in the Southwest, including panoramic mountain vistas, forests of giant saguaros, and the rare beauty of nine natural springs.

Course photo for Arrowhead Golf CoursePublic tee-time evidence

Greenfield, IN

Arrowhead Golf Course

Arrowhead Golf Course, established in 1974, is located in Greenfield, Indiana and provides one of the area's best facilities for a day of relaxing golf. Our 18-hole layout plays to a par 70 and offers two very different 9-hole courses. The front nine is longer and more open tempting you to grip it and rip it, but the back nine is tightly tree lined and very scenic.

Course photo for Beech Creek Golf ClubPublic access under review

Sumter, SC

Beech Creek Golf Club

Nestled in the "High Hills of the Santee" and surrounded by Civil and Revolutionary War history, Beech Creek Golf Club is a superb par 72 championship layout designed by Ron Goodson. Measuring 6800 yards from the tips, Beech Creek offers four sets of tees to provide a challenge for golfers of all skill levels. Gently rolling fairways wind through woodlands and wetlands, highlands and lowlands to well manicured bermuda greens. These large undulating greens provide for many different hole locations and can tax even the best putters. Large pines and oak trees provide the primary obstacles in navigating the first five holes which wind around a natural wetland area.Over the next nine holes, the layout climbs up and down the hillside over a more open piece of land where wind can certainly play a factor. From the 13th Green, which is the highest spot on the course, one can see for 15 miles. The final holes return to the tree line and prove to be a difficult finish with the creek in play on all four holes. Beech Creek also has an excellent practice facility with a large putting green and a secluded grass tee driving range. PGA professionals are available for instruction and will see to it that your experience at Beech Creek is an enjoyable one.

Course photo for Blackwood - HamiltonPublic tee-time evidence

Bangor, DW

Blackwood - Hamilton

Blackwood Golf Center is home to two 18-hole courses. The Hamilton Course is the championship layout while the Temple Course is the interesting par-3 course. The holes range from 75 yards as the shortest to 185 as the longest for a total of 2,492 yards. The course features all of the challenges of a full-length championship layout including water hazards and strategically placed bunkers but on a miniature scale. It is an ideal place for golfers to really sharpen their short game skills. It is also a great golf course for beginners to get a feel for playing a full-length course without feeling intimidated or overwhelmed. Blackwood is a comprehensive golf facility, offering not only the two 18-hole courses, but also extensive practice areas including an expansive driving range with six outdoor bays, 20 covered bay, and different target distances. There are also 13 bays that feature an automated ball delivery system. There is a practice bunker and nine-hole putting green with a sloped surface as well.

Course photo for Boots RandolphPublic access under review

Cadiz, KY

Boots Randolph

Lake Barkley “Boots Randolph” Golf Course located in beautiful Cadiz, Kentucky on the border of Land Between the Lakes, lies this wonderful test of golf. This course has a meandering stream that is fed by the Big Blue Spring that will come into play on half of the holes. Both nines are laid out along the valley floor with no blind shots. Most of the fairways are tree lined, and nearly all of the greens are well bunkered. A difficult hole is #6, a 517-yard, par 5, with a ninety-degree dogleg left fairway and a well-protected green. Designed by E. Lawrence Packard, ASGCA, the Boots Randolph golf course opened in 1972.

Course photo for Brookledge Golf ClubPublic tee-time evidence

Cuyahoga Falls, OH

Brookledge Golf Club

Nestled in the City of Cuyahoga Falls on over 120 acres of rolling hills and woodlands, you’ll find the home of one of the finest public golf courses in Northeast Ohio. Designed by nationally renowned architect Arthur Hills. Hills used the unique landscape of the area to offer golfers a challenge unlike any other in the area. Tree lined fairways, meticulously placed bunkers and occasional water combine to add personality and character to this 18 hole, par 71 6,396 yard course. Brookledge features multiple tee areas creating a short and inviting course for beginners or a longer and demanding course to the low handicapper. In 2009 Brookledge completed a 1.2 million dollar renovation. All bunkers on property were rebuilt along with the installation of a new irrigation system. Brookledge offers consistent playing condition throughout the season.
